Quick insights from ofsted Powered by AI

This insight was generated by AI, based on latest Ofsted report.

Indoor and Outdoor Facilities: Children enjoy playing outside, benefiting from fresh air and exercise and develop good physical skills.
Activities: Staff plan and rotate activities for children, including imaginative play, role play, building, drawing and games, as well as craft activities.
Skills , Knowledge and Behavior: Children have developed strong attachments with staff and demonstrate high levels of confidence and independence.
Community Building: Parents state that they feel their children are safe and well cared for and thoroughly enjoy coming to the club.
Communication: Staff talk to children about food that is good for them and ensure dietary requirements are taken into account.
Programs and Resources: Staff provide effective support for children with special educational needs and/or disabilities by working together with teachers and parents.
Staff Training: The manager meets with staff to discuss their roles and seeks further training to enhance their professional development.
Welcoming and Professional Staff: Staff create a warm and welcoming environment where children demonstrate high levels of confidence and independence.
Safeguarding Training: All staff attend regular training to ensure that their safeguarding knowledge is up to date.
Play and Learning Integration: Children happily engage in discussions with their friends and are keen to take part in the broad range of activities that staff provide.
Transition to Primary School: Children settle quickly on arrival and are happy to greet their friends, creating a sense of belonging that helps in transition.
Child Safety Management: The arrangements for safeguarding are effective, with staff knowing how to identify and report concerns.
Children's Safety and Security: Staff communicate effectively with school staff to gather important information about children's individual needs each day.
Happiness and Settling: Children are happy to greet their friends, interact positively with staff, and play well together.
Nutritional Menu: While snacks are generally healthy, staff do not always reinforce messages about food that is not good for them, particularly sugary snacks.
